The 17 Tcf in place Perla field offshore Venezuela has been started up by partners Repsol and Eni. It is now producing 150 MMcf/d, which will be pushed to 450 MMcf/d after additional wells are brought on stream later this year. Perla is expected to eventually reach peak output of 1.2 Bcf/d in 2020 and sustain that level of production until Repsol and Eni’s contract expires in 2036. Perla is operated by Cardón IV......
